Biden announces $7 billion solar panel plan on Earth Day

Time:2024-04-24 Views:

U.S. President Biden announced on Earth Day that he would allocate US$7 billion (approximately S$9.5 billion) to install solar panels on residential roofs, kicking off a week-long Earth Day event aimed at publicizing the U.S. government's efforts to combat climate change.


The main materials for solar energy utilization include:


Silicon: Silicon is the main material of solar panels and is used to make photovoltaic cells. Silicon is a semiconductor material that converts sunlight into electricity.


Glass: Solar panels are often covered with a clear layer of glass that protects and provides support for the photovoltaic cells.


Metal: Metallic materials are used to make brackets and frames for solar panels to ensure the stability and durability of the panels.


Wires: Wires are used to carry the electricity produced by solar panels to the grid or battery storage system.


Reflectors: In some solar power systems, reflectors are used to focus sunlight and improve the efficiency of photovoltaic cells.


Encapsulating materials: Solar panels require encapsulating materials to protect the battery chips and circuits inside the panels from being affected by the external environment.


In addition to the above materials, solar power generation systems may also use other materials, such as polymers, aluminum alloys, etc., to improve the efficiency and stability of the system.
